Del Pilar Miraflores is a great little business hotel. I have used it for the past few years on frequent trips to Lima. The rooms are clean and modern, if a little on the small side. They have free internet in the rooms (cable needed) or free wifi in the restaurant.
Breakfast is included, and they will fix it for you at any time of morning--even really early (before 5am)--which is handy if you are leaving on one of the very early flights from Lima to other cities.
The restaurant is pretty good, offering international fare. For some reason it is usually quite empty, which I find sad, because the food is decent and the staff are helpful.
The staff throughout the hotel are friendly. The rooms have AC/heat that you can control. There are a few large rooms "suites" that are located in the corner of each floor...the ones on the upper floors have small balconies, the ones on the lower floors have more space. They have 2 floors that are smoke-free. Try to get these if smoke bothers you. The good news is that the windows do open, so you can air out the room if you happen to get a smoky one.
The location is great...only about a block from the main park in Miraflores where there are a lot of restaurants and shops, plus an art fair on the weekends. Yet, it is on a quite side street with pretty good windows that make it possible to sleep even though you can still hear the traffic.
This has been my preferred hotel for my stays in Lima. However, recently the price has essentially doubled. It was a great value for $65-80, but for $120-$160 you can find hotels that are better.
